[
https://issues.apache.org/jira/browse/HBASE-12749?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14258290#comment-14258290
]
Hudson commented on HBASE-12749:
--------------------------------
FAILURE: Integrated in HBase-1.1 #24 (See
[https://builds.apache.org/job/HBase-1.1/24/])
HBASE-12749 Tighten HFileLink api to enable non-snapshot uses (jmhsieh: rev
5425369327fbb5fb1f011f20048de0a145d0317a)
* hbase-server/src/main/java/org/apache/hadoop/hbase/util/HFileV1Detector.java
*
hbase-server/src/test/java/org/apache/hadoop/hbase/snapshot/SnapshotTestingUtils.java
*
hbase-server/src/test/java/org/apache/hadoop/hbase/migration/TestUpgradeTo96.java
*
h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/SnapshotReferenceUtil.java
*
h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/RestoreSnapshotHelper.java
*
h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/StoreFileInfo.java
* hbase-server/src/main/java/org/apache/hadoop/hbase/io/FileLink.java
*
hbase-server/src/main/java/org/apache/hadoop/hbase/util/ServerRegionReplicaUtil.java
* hbase-server/src/main/java/org/apache/hadoop/hbase/io/Reference.java
* hbase-server/src/main/java/org/apache/hadoop/hbase/io/HFileLink.java
* h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/SnapshotInfo.java
*
h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/ExportSnapshot.java
* h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/StoreFile.java
> Tighten HFileLink api to enable non-snapshot uses
> -------------------------------------------------
>
> Key: HBASE-12749
> URL: https://issues.apache.org/jira/browse/HBASE-12749
> Project: HBase
> Issue Type: Bug
> Components: snapshots
> Affects Versions: 2.0.0, 1.1.0
> Reporter: Jonathan Hsieh
> Assignee: Jonathan Hsieh
> Fix For: 2.0.0, 1.1.0
>
> Attachments: hbase-12749.patch, hbase-12749.v2.patch,
> hbase-12749.v3.patch, hbase-12749.v4.patch
>
>
> In HBASE-12332 we'd like to use the FileLink's IO redirecting powers but want
> to be able to specify arbitrary alternate link paths and not be tied to the
> SnapshotFileLink file pattern (aka, table=region-hfile).
> To do this we need change the constructors and some internals so that it is
> more generic. Along the way, we remove the FileStatus constructor arguments
> in favor of Path's and reduce the number of ways to create HFileLinks, and
> tighten up the scope privacy of many methods.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)